Abstract

The journal documents Vernon Orlando Bailey's collecting of mammal and bird specimens in Arizona, Minnesota, Texas, November 15, 1889 - February 15, 1890. Entries are dated and detail travel and specimen collecting. Descriptions include observed wildlife, specimen preparation, daily activities, quantity and type of specimens collected per day, weather, terrain, vegetation, water levels of local rivers, elevations, and interactions with local inhabitants (ranchers). Locations include Dos Cabesos (?) near Wilcox; El Paso, Marfa, Texas; Rio Grande River to Finley; Waseca, Minnesota.
